[0064] Establish a typical AC-DC hybrid multi-infeed DC system in Matlab software and DIGSILNET software, including two-infeed, three-infeed, and four-infeed systems. The specific DC systems used are all proposed by the CIGRE DC working group in 1991. standard model. The multi-feed system is obtained by its extension. The strength of the AC / DC hybrid multi-infeed DC receiving end power grid is judged by the method proposed in the present invention. Such as image 3 shown, where P 1 ,…P n is the DC transmission power, z 11 ,…z nn is the Thevenin equivalent impedance of the AC system at the receiving end.
